The Working Together: a Utah Portfolio photograph collection consists of 5 boxes of portrait photographs of members of eight of Utah's ethnic communities. The photographs were taken by Utah photographers George Janecek and Kent Miles between 1984 and 1989. Most of the portraits were taken at the subjects' homes or businesses in Salt Lake City, Utah; however, some were photographed in other locations in Utah.
